π Key Agreements Every Startup Should Have
1️⃣ Founders' Agreement:
A Founders' Agreement is a must-have for any startup. It outlines each founder's responsibilities, ownership percentage, decision-making powers, and exit strategies. It also addresses intellectual property ownership, which is crucial for startups. ππΌ #FoundersAgreement #StartupSuccess
2️⃣ Shareholders' Agreement:
For startups with equity distribution, a Shareholders' Agreement ensures that all shareholders understand their rights and obligations. It includes details like dividend distribution, buy-sell clauses, and dispute resolution. π⚖️ #ShareholdersAgreement #EquityDistribution
3️⃣ Non-Disclosure Agreement (NDA):
An NDA is vital when discussing your idea with potential partners, investors, or employees. It ensures confidentiality and prevents others from disclosing or using your startup’s sensitive information without consent. π€«π #NonDisclosureAgreement #Confidentiality
4️⃣ Employment Agreement:
When hiring employees or contractors, an Employment Agreement is necessary to clearly define job roles, salary, benefits, and intellectual property rights. It also addresses termination and dispute resolution. πΌπ° #EmploymentAgreement #StartupTeam
5️⃣ Intellectual Property (IP) Assignment Agreement:
If your co-founders or employees create intellectual property, an IP Assignment Agreement ensures that the business owns the IP. This is important for protecting your brand, patents, copyrights, and trademarks. π️π #IPAssignment #IntellectualProperty
